HCVT is seeking a Recruiting Coordinator to work with our campus recruiting team.  As a member of the team, you will assist our efforts in finding the best talent for our firm and provide a candidate experience that is second to none.   Our ideal candidate will have excellent organizational, verbal and written communication skills to work effectively with internal client service teams and candidates.  We are looking for an individual who possesses the right attitude and work ethic and who takes ownership and pride in their work product.  If you are interested in exploring a career in campus recruiting, apply today! 

This position is hybrid and requires a minimum of two days in the office with up to 3-4 days a week depending on the season. Occasional evening event attendance may be required during our campus recruiting busy seasons.

As a Recruiting Coordinator on our Recruiting team, your duties will include, but not be limited to, the following:

    • Support a fast paced recruiting department in the full cycle recruiting process
    • Assist in the planning and coordination of recruiting events and programs such as office tours, career fairs, speaking engagements, internship programs, etc.
    • Schedule and coordinate interviews, candidate communications, and any travel accommodations as needed
    • Attend in-person and virtual recruiting events as needed
    • Assist recruiters in reviewing of resumes and transcripts to determine if candidates meet our minimum requirements
    • Maintain and update applicant tracking system in real-time for accurate reporting
    • Monitor application flow and update recruiters on the status of open requisitions
    • Partner with the Recruiting and Growth teams on employer branding projects
    • Work with the Recruiting, Training and Human Resources teams to complete all new hire paperwork/announcements and recruiting files
    • Greet candidates onsite if recruiter is not available
    • Ensure invoices are approved and sent to Accounts Payable for processing
    • Assist with other projects and tasks as assigned by your supervisors

To be successful, these are the skills, qualities and experience you will need:

    • Bachelor’s degree from an accredited college or university
    • Minimum of 1 year of experience in a professional business environment
    • Relevant work experience (recruiting, human resources and/or project coordination experience preferred)
    • Ability to travel to HCVT offices, recruiting events, and college campuses across Southern California as needed
    • Proficient in Word, Excel, Outlook & PowerPoint; applicant tracking system experience is a plus
    • Strong multitasking and organizational skills
    • Detail oriented with high productivity and the ability to function in a fast-paced environment with experience meeting multiple corresponding deadlines
    • Excellent communication skills (both verbal and written)
    • Ability to be creative and think outside of the box
    • Must be able to work overtime, especially during busy season recruiting cycles, with evening event attendance as needed

This salary range is specific to the state(s) listed and takes into account the wide range of factors that are considered in making compensation decisions including but not limited to skill set and education; experience and training; licensure and certifications; and other business and organizational needs. A reasonable estimate of the range for this position is $55,000 to $60,000 plus overtime pay.
